Hyderabad: It had all the trappings of tradition and ceremony with a fort as the perfect setting. The Ram Charan – Upasna wedding went into an overdrive with a traditional ceremony at the century old family fort of the bride at Domakonda in Nizamabad district, about 100 kms north of Hyderabad. The morning at Domakonda started with Upasna doing her puja with her parents Anil and Shobana Kamineni at the Kakatiyan era Shiva temple and was soon joined by Ram Charan and his dad, Chiranjeevi. That done, Upasna gifted sarees to the women of the village, a tradition that the family has been following for generations.
From there, the congregation moved to the fort where a small ceremony was performed. A traditional procession was held after that where Upasna had to walk along a pathway of sarees till the entrance of the fort and seek the blessings at the Pochamma temple. The entire population turned up for the ceremony and the village elders took the lead in conducting the various aspects of what was truly a memorable day.
The wedding of the year will be held on June 14 at Temple Trees, Moinabad and is expected to be attended by around 4000 friends and family. The same evening Ram Charan’s father and mega star Chiranjeevi will be hosting a reception for around 7,000 guests at Hyderabad International Convention Center. The next morning on June 15, will be a day reserved for Ram Charan’s fans to savour which will be followed by lunch.
